Charitydine.com Announces Partnerships with Great Restaurants in Delray Beach, Florida
Delray Beach, FL (PRWEB) October 02, 2013 -- Charitydine.com, an industry leader in connecting restaurants and patrons for the benefit of charity has established a strong presence in Delray Beach, Florida. A primary example of Charitydine.com’s restaurant partners are 50 Ocean and Boston’s on the Beach, managed by Mark DeAtley, are two high profile landmark eateries that cater to many of the website’s affluent clientele. Charitydine.com, as part of a routine survey, has received great feedback from its membership, many of whom have come to the website by virtue of their charity partners sending emails to their many philanthropic contributors.
Customers are motivated to spend their money at these locations after purchasing 60% off dining certificates from Charitydine.com. Unlike Groupon and Livingsocial, Charitydine.com protects its restaurant partners with minimum purchase and gratuity requirements, which is why their program has been widely accepted by south Florida restaurants and soon launching in Philadelphia.
